B11 GOX is a 1998 Hyundai Coupe in Red with a 1,975c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.1%.
Across all 1998 Hyundai Coupe models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.4% with a typical mileage of 83,751 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Hyundai Coupe f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 42,931 recorded failures. If you're considering buying B11 GOX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Hyundai Coupe typ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 28 years old, this Hyundai Coupe is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
